When you are looking at garage door costs, keep in mind that the final bill depends on a few moving parts. The material you choose—like steel, wood, or aluminum—plays a big role, as does the level of insulation required for your home. You also have to factor in the size of the door, the complexity of the hardware, and whether you are replacing the tracks and springs at the same time.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Wood garage doors can offer a classic aesthetic for homes in Coral Springs, complementing various architectural styles. However, they require regular maintenance to protect them from humidity and sun. They can be more susceptible to warping or rot if not properly cared for.
